Gizli Kodun Zamanı Geldi
Oyunkopat.com platformundaki "Sessiz Sava" oyununda, geliştiricilerin aylar önce oyunun kodlarına sakladığı bir sürpriz, tam olarak 12 ay sonra patladı. Beş oyuncunun aynı anda "#KapatTümSesi" yazıp 15 saniye beklemesiyle tetiklenen mekanizma, tüm oyunculara "Kodlama Sava" mesajını gönderdi.
Oyun toplulukları için bu tür gizli içerikler veya "Easter Egg'ler", geliştiricilerin oyunculara bıraktığı sürpriz hediyeler olarak biliniyor. Steam Rehberleri'ndeki kaynaklara göre, bu gizli mekanizmalar oyun deneyimine derinlik katıyor ve toplulukları bir araya getiriyor.
Mekanizmanın Teknik Perde Arkası
Teknik analizlere göre bu tür tetikleyiciler genellikle sunucu tarafında saklanan kod bloklarıyla çalışıyor. Oyunkopat.com'daki senaryoda, sunucu tarafında çalışan bir kod parçası tam olarak 12 ay önce belirlenen bir zaman damgasını (timestamp) ve 5 farklı oyuncunun aynı mesajı göndermesini bekliyor olabilir.
Benzer bir mekanizma pseudo-code ile şöyle ifade edilebilir: `if (userCount >= 5 && message == "#KapatTümSesi" && timeDiff >= 12_months) { broadcast("Kodlama Sava patlad!"); }` 15 saniyelik bekleme süresi ise sunucu tarafında bir gecikme (delay) fonksiyonu veya spam koruması olarak çalışıyor.
Zamanlama ve Senkronizasyon Zorluğu
Bu Easter Egg'in en karmaşık yanı, 5 oyuncunun tam olarak aynı anda hareket etmesi gerekliliği. Oyuncuların saatlerini senkronize etmek için NTP (Network Time Protocol) gibi protokoller kullanılmış olabilir. Aksi takdirde, farklı saat dilimleri veya sistem saatleri nedeniyle tetikleyici çalışmayabilir.
PHP gibi sunucu taraflı dillerde dosya okuma işlevleri kullanılarak, belirli koşullar sağlandığında gizli bir metin dosyasının içeriğinin okunup yayınlanması mümkün. Benzer bir mantık, Oyunkopat.com'un sunucu yapısında da işlemiş olabilir.
Topluluk İşbirliği ve Keşif Süreci
Sign2Future ile Gamfed Türkiye işbirliğinin araştırmasına göre, Easter Egg'ler oyuncuların oyun dünyasındaki sırları keşfetmelerine ve daha derin bir anlayış geliştirmelerine yardımcı oluyor.
Oyunkopat.com topluluğunun, Discord veya Reddit gibi platformlarda organize olarak tam zamanında doğru mesajı yazmak için koordine olduğu düşünülüyor. Bu süreç, oyunlaştırma uzmanlarının belirttiği gibi, oyuncular arasında anlamlı bağlar kurulmasını sağlıyor.
Geliştiriciler Neden Böyle Sürprizler Yaratır?
Oyun geliştiricileri, Easter Egg'leri genellikle oyunculara teşekkür etmek, topluluğu motive etmek veya gelecekteki güncellemelere dair ipuçları vermek için kullanıyor. "Sessiz Sava" örneğindeki "Kodlama Sava" mesajı, geliştirici ekibin kodlama sürecine veya oyunun arka plan hikayesine bir gönderme olabilir.
Olas Riskler ve Dikkat Edilmesi Gerekenler
Bu tür mekanizmaların çalışmama riskleri de bulunuyor: oyuncuların saat ayarlarının farklı olması, sunucu kapatılma veya yenilenmesi durumunda tetikleyicinin çalışmaması, spam koruması nedeniyle mesajların engellenmesi gibi durumlar yaşanabilir.
Ayrıca hizmet şartları ihlali ve gizlilik endişeleri gibi yasal boyutlar da var. Oyuncuların hesaplarıyla oynayarak yasadışı erişim denemeleri yapması durumunda hesap güvenliği riskleri oluşabilir.
Editör Yorumu
Oyunkopat.com'daki bu olay, dijital oyunların artık sadece oynanıp bitirilen ürünler değil, sürekli etkileşim içinde olunan canlı platformlar olduğunu gösteriyor. Geliştiricilerin 12 ay öncesinden bıraktığı bir "zaman kapsülü", topluluk koordinasyonu sayesinde hayat buldu. Bu, oyun endüstrisinde içerik üretimi ve tüketimi arasındaki çizginin nasıl bulanıklaştığının da bir kanıtı. Benzeri "canlı" Easter Egg mekanizmalarını gelecekte daha sık görebiliriz. Ancak bu tür uzun vadeli tetikleyicilerin teknik altyapıyı zorlamaması ve oyuncu gizliliğini ihlal etmemesi için dikkatli tasarlanması gerekiyor.







Yorumlar
Yorum Yap